Bitcoin’s latest worth rebound highlights its structural power regardless of elevated leverage in altcoins, posing dangers of potential deleveraging occasions, in accordance with Bitfinex Alpha insights.
Bitcoin (BTC) not too long ago demonstrated resilience by defending its short-term vary lows close to $114,800, rebounding sharply to shut the week greater close to $119,580, as reported by Bitfinex Alpha. This rebound adopted an intra-week drop of almost 5%, which triggered large-scale liquidations, wiping out over $1.1 billion in lengthy positions throughout main exchanges. This incident highlighted the overheated speculative positioning throughout Bitcoin’s latest run to all-time highs.
Altcoins Attracting Speculative Curiosity
Beneath Bitcoin’s structural stability, the market is witnessing a major shift in threat urge for food in the direction of altcoins. Ethereum’s open curiosity dominance has risen considerably from 17% to 26%, whereas Bitcoin’s has declined to 41%, a notable drop from 51% in April. Regardless of the entire altcoin open curiosity dominance remaining regular within the low 30s, its composition is extremely dynamic, pushed by quickly altering narratives and itemizing actions. The mixed open curiosity throughout main altcoins reminiscent of Ethereum (ETH), Solana (SOL), Ripple (XRP), and Dogecoin (DOGE) has surged from $26 billion to $44 billion over 4 weeks, reflecting a transparent return of speculative capital.
Market Vulnerabilities and Financial Indicators
Regardless of Bitcoin’s structural power, the growing leverage focus in altcoins renders the broader crypto market susceptible to potential sharp deleveraging occasions. As speculative positioning intensifies, the danger of cascading liquidations grows, notably if macroeconomic situations deteriorate or if worth momentum wanes.
Latest financial information reveals underlying weaknesses within the US economic system, regardless of a perceived rebound. Enterprise funding is slowing, with sturdy items orders falling by 9.3% in June and core capital items down by 0.7%, as tariff uncertainties disrupt planning. This slowdown follows a surge in tools spending earlier this 12 months, which has since light. The Q2 GDP development forecast at 2.4% is essentially pushed by short-term stock and commerce changes moderately than real demand.
Institutional Shifts and Crypto Treasury Methods
The US company panorama is experiencing a major shift in the direction of Ethereum- and Bitcoin-focused treasury methods, indicating a deepening institutional adoption. BitMine Immersion and the anticipated Ether Machine IPO have collectively strengthened Ethereum’s standing as an rising treasury asset class. BitMine now holds over 566,000 ETH, whereas Ether Machine is getting ready for a public providing with over 400,000 ETH in yield-generating infrastructure. Moreover, Trump Media’s $2 billion Bitcoin funding provides to this pattern, although considerations persist concerning income shortfalls and a dependency on crypto appreciation for valuation justification.
General, whereas Bitcoin’s latest resilience underscores its enduring power, the rising leverage in altcoins and financial uncertainties pose potential dangers for the crypto market’s stability.
